Fan count, fan size, or sealed chamber?
Most cooling pad guides compare fan count. That is not what decides it. Nine small fans blowing across a mesh do not push more air through a laptop than one large fan aimed at the intake vent, because the laptop only inhales at the vent.
The real deciding criterion is where the air goes. There are three approaches in this set:
- Mesh array, three to nine fans blowing upward across a wide mesh. The havit, Kootek and ChillCore all work this way. Cheap, quiet, portable, and only as effective as the fraction of airflow that lines up with the intake vent.
- Sealed chamber, single large fan. The KeiBn and Razer both use this. Foam seals the perimeter, a big fan sits under the intake, and cool air is forced through the machine.
- Sealed chamber with automatic control. Only the Razer does this, with fan curves that adjust to system temperature via Synapse.
For a designer running long export or render jobs, the sealed chamber is worth the bulk. For lighter work at 15 to 17 inches, a good mesh pad like the havit is enough.
What actually matters for a design workload
The four specs I would compare across any pad, in this order:
- Laptop size range. If your laptop is 16 in and the pad tops out at 15.6, forget it. All five picks here cover 15.6 in and above.
- Height adjustment. Two, three, or eight positions. The more you can dial in, the better a match to a reference monitor.
- USB pass-through and hub. Every pick here has at least a pass-through; the Kootek, ChillCore and Razer add extra ports.
- Warranty. Four picks offer 1 year. Only the Razer offers 2.
Everything else, including RGB, LCD readouts and fan-count marketing, is secondary. A pad that fails on any of these four is not worth buying for design work, no matter how many fans it has.

What none of the listings tell you
Three things the listings do not spell out.
Noise ratings. Every pad here claims to be quiet. None of them publish a decibel figure. That is normal for the category, and it is also why you cannot rank them on noise from the listing alone. Assume any pad with more fans is louder at full speed, and prefer pads with speed control if noise matters.
Power draw. All five run on USB. None publish a wattage or a current figure. A pass-through USB port helps here, because it means the pad shares a port cleanly rather than fighting for bus power. Watch this if you already run a hub packed with peripherals.
Software compatibility. Only the Razer relies on software (Synapse) for its headline feature. The listing does not confirm macOS support. If you run a MacBook, the manual LCD controls on the KeiBn or ChillCore may be a more honest fit.

Is a laptop cooling pad worth it for graphic design work?
A laptop cooling pad is worth it if you run sustained loads like Photoshop with heavy smart objects, After Effects previews, or 3D renders for longer than an hour at a stretch. Lower package temperatures mean less thermal throttling, which means the CPU holds its clock speed for longer and your export finishes sooner. For email and light Illustrator work, a pad is overkill.

What fan count should a graphic designer look for in a cooling pad?
What fan count matters less than fan placement. A single large fan aimed at the laptop's intake vent inside a sealed chamber, like the Razer's 140 mm unit or the KeiBn's 5.5 inch turbofan, often moves more useful air than nine small fans across a mesh. Prioritise a sealed design or a mesh pad with adjustable height so you can position the fans under the vent yourself.
